Best Quotes about Evil
Every sweet has its sour; every evil its good.
Ralph Waldo Emerson
This is the very worst wickedness, that we refuse to acknowledge the passionate evil that is in us. This makes us secret and rotten.
Lawrence, D. H.
The evil that we know is best.
Titus Maccius Plautus
Don't let us make imaginary evils, when you know we have so many real ones to encounter.
Oliver Goldsmith
There are evils that have the ability to survive identification and go on for ever... money, for instance, or war.
Bellow, Saul
No man chooses evil because it is evil; he only mistakes it for happiness.
Wollstonecraft, Mary
Evil to him who evil thinks. (Honi Soit Qui Mal Pense)
King Edward the Third
Evil is obvious only in retrospect.
Gloria Steinem
It is a power stronger than will. Could a stone escape from the laws of gravity? Impossible. Impossible, for evil to form an alliance with good.
Lautreamont, Isidore Ducasse, Comte De
No notice is taken of a little evil, but when it increases it strikes the eye.
Aristotle
Must I do all the evil I can before I learn to shun it? Is it not enough to know the evil to shun it? If not, we should be sincere enough to admit that we love evil too well to give it up.
Gandhi, Mahatma
Only among people who think no evil can Evil monstrously flourish.
Smith, Logan Pearsall
Nature, more of a stepmother than a mother in several ways, has sown a seed of evil in the hearts of mortals, especially in the more thoughtful men, which makes them dissatisfied with their own lot and envious of another s.
Erasmus, Desiderius
I know indeed what evil I intend to do, but stronger than all my afterthoughts is my fury, fury that brings upon mortals the greatest evils.
Euripides
Life is neither good or evil, but only a place for good and evil.
Aurelius, Marcus
The evil of the world is made possible by nothing but the sanction you give it.
Ayn Rand
The trouble with Eichmann was precisely that so many were like him, and that the many were neither perverted nor sadistic, that they were, and still are, terribly and terrifyingly normal. From the viewpoint of our legal institutions and of our moral standards of judgment, this normality was much more terrifying than all the atrocities put together.
Arendt, Hannah
Evil, and evil spirits, devils and devil possession, are the outgrowth of man's inadequate consciousness of God. We must avoid thinking of evil as a thing in itself-a force that works against man or, against God, if you will.
Butterworth, Eric
No evil can happen to a good man, either in life or after death.
Plato
Them meaning of good and bad, of better and worse, is simply helping or hurting.
Emerson, Ralph Waldo
All evil is like a nightmare; the instant you stir under it, the evil is gone.
Carlyle, Thomas
Evil is nourished and grows by concealment.
Virgil
Of two evils we must always choose the least.
Thomas a Kempis
It is by its promise of a sense of power that evil often attracts the weak.
Hoffer, Eric
There must always remain something that is antagonistic to good.
Plato
What is worse than evil? The inability to bear it.
Weber, C. J.
Those that are evil have not only the good against them, but also the bad.
Bischer
Non-cooperation with evil is as much a duty as is cooperation with good.
Gandhi, Mahatma
So far as we are human, what we do must be either evil or good: so far as we do evil or good, we are human: and it is better, in a paradoxical way, to do evil than to do nothing: at least we exist.
Eliot, T. S.
When you choose the lesser of two evils, always remember that it is still an evil.
Lerner, Max
I am one of those who think like Nobel, than humanity will draw more good than evil from new discoveries.
Curie, Madame Marie
Evil enters like a needle and spreads like an oak tree.
Proverb, Ethiopian
Men never do evil so completely and cheerfully as when they do it from a religious conviction.
Blaise Pascal
They that know no evil will suspect none.
Jonson, Ben
Evil spelled backward is live.
Every minute you are thinking of evil, you might have been thinking of good instead. Refuse to pander to a morbid interest in your own misdeeds. Pick yourself up, be sorry, shake yourself, and go on again.
Evelyn Underhill
There surely is in human nature an inherent propensity to extract all the good out of all the evil.
Haydon, Benjamin
My mother's obsession with the good scissors always scared me a bit. It implied that somewhere in the house there lurked: the evil scissors.
Martin, Tony
All things may corrupt when minds are prone to evil.
Ovid
The face of evil is always the face of total need.
Burroughs, William S.
The love of evil is the root of all money.
Proverb, American
Overcome evil with good. [St. Paul]]
Bible
He who passively accepts evil is as much involved in it as he who helps to perpetrate it.
King Jr. Martin Luther
Evil is something you recognize immediately you see it: it works through charm.
Masters, Brian
Evil is a moral entity and not a created one, an eternal and not a perishable entity: it existed before the world; it constituted the monstrous, the execrable being who was also to fashion such a hideous world. It will hence exist after the creatures which people this world.
Sade, Marquis De
There is no bad in good.
Horton, Doug
We must as second best...take the least of the evils.
Aristotle
Nothing is easier than to denounce the evildoer; nothing is more difficult than to understand him.
Fyodor Dostoevsky
The spread of evil is the symptom of a vacuum. whenever evil wins, it is only by default: by the moral failure of those who evade the fact that there can be no compromise on basic principles.
Ayn Rand
